Subject: Intern cohort arriving Monday

Dear contractors,

A cohort of twelve interns joins Quillford Labs on Monday and will be touring the workshop areas during the morning. Please keep walkways clear and secure any tools before 09:00. Expect extra foot traffic near the goods lift until midday. If you need the rear contractor entrance while the lobby is busy, enter with the code below.

badge for yahif-bahaf: bdg-XUBUM-7

# Service Accounts: String Extraction

The `extract-i18n` script pulls translatable strings from all Bramblewick repos and pushes them to the Glossa service. It runs under the `i18n-extractor` service account. Do not run it under your personal account; Glossa rate-limits individual users aggressively. The account has write access to the staging catalog only. Set the token in your shell before invoking the script. The current staging token is below.

API key for kahap-kafog: zpat15_6qzxZ7YR8aDwjmp

Runbook: Seabright DB — planner regression after 9.2 upgrade. Symptom: nested-loop joins where hash joins used to win; dashboards crawl. Quick fix: set the planner hint flag back to `legacy-cost` and restart the read replicas. Don't touch primary stats yet — ask in #db-chat first. To confirm you're on the patched engine, check the trace token below.

session token of kahag-bawip = htk6_729d08

## Service Accounts — Taxcache

The Brindlemoor tax-rate lookup cache runs under a single service account scoped to read-only rate tables. It refreshes hourly from the internal Quarrow rates service; stale entries past six hours trigger an alert, not a block. Do not reuse this account for anything else — quota is sized for cache refresh only. Rotation happens quarterly; releases during a rotation window must pin the old account until cutover. Current refresh key for the account is below.

API key for bageg-kajef: vxb2-ss